It depends.  We will get on the phone with you at no charge and discuss your project and the billing options. For certain matters, for example, we may be able to provide a fixed or flat fee, which means that no matter how long it takes us to complete the project, you only pay one fee.  This can be very appealing to entrepreneurs and startups on a tight budget.
